6 | 6 | | AN ACT concerning economic development; relating to international |
---|
7 | 7 | | trade; establishing the Kansas-Ireland trade commission to advance, |
---|
8 | 8 | | promote and encourage business and other mutually beneficial |
---|
9 | 9 | | activities between Kansas and Ireland; creating the Kansas-Ireland |
---|
10 | 10 | | trade commission fund. |
---|
11 | 11 | | Be it enacted by the Legislature of the State of Kansas: |
---|
12 | 12 | | Section 1. (a) There is hereby established the Kansas-Ireland trade |
---|
13 | 13 | | commission. The commission shall consist of 13 members as follows: |
---|
14 | 14 | | (1) The chairperson of the senate standing committee on commerce |
---|
15 | 15 | | and the chairperson of the house of representatives standing committee on |
---|
16 | 16 | | commerce, labor and economic development, as appointed by the |
---|
17 | 17 | | president of the senate and the speaker of the house of representatives, |
---|
18 | 18 | | respectively; |
---|
19 | 19 | | (2) two members of the senate, one of whom shall be appointed by |
---|
20 | 20 | | the president of the senate and one of whom shall be appointed by the |
---|
21 | 21 | | minority leader of the senate. The appointees shall have interest in the |
---|
22 | 22 | | well-being of trade relations between Kansas and Ireland and current or |
---|
23 | 23 | | past involvement in businesses engaged in international trade, preferably |
---|
24 | 24 | | with Ireland, or organizations that promote international trade or Irish |
---|
25 | 25 | | affairs; and |
---|
26 | 26 | | (3) two members of the house of representatives, one of whom shall |
---|
27 | 27 | | be appointed by the speaker of the house of representatives and one of |
---|
28 | 28 | | whom shall be appointed by the minority leader of the house of |
---|
29 | 29 | | representatives. The appointees shall have interest in the well-being of |
---|
30 | 30 | | trade relations between Kansas and Ireland and current or past |
---|
31 | 31 | | involvement in businesses engaged in international trade, preferably with |
---|
32 | 32 | | Ireland, or organizations that promote international trade or Irish affairs; |
---|
33 | 33 | | (4) six members, two of whom shall be selected by the governor, two |
---|
34 | 34 | | by the speaker of the house of representatives and two by the president of |
---|
35 | 35 | | the senate. The two members selected by the governor, speaker of the |
---|
36 | 36 | | house of representatives and president of the senate, respectively, shall |
---|
37 | 37 | | each be a representative of either: |
---|
38 | 38 | | (A) A Kansas postsecondary public education institution; |
---|
39 | 39 | | (B) the Irish American community in Kansas who is interested in |

75 | 75 | | furthering trade between Kansas and Ireland; |
---|
76 | 76 | | (C) a Kansas industry engaged in or seeking to engage in trade with |
---|
77 | 77 | | Ireland; or |
---|
78 | 78 | | (D) a Kansas business association, trade organization, economic |
---|
79 | 79 | | development organization or chamber of commerce currently engaged in |
---|
80 | 80 | | or interested in engaging in the furtherance of trade with Ireland; and |
---|
81 | 81 | | (5) the secretary of commerce or the secretary's designee who has |
---|
82 | 82 | | responsibilities with respect to international trade. |
---|
83 | 83 | | (b) No public postsecondary educational institution, industry, |
---|
84 | 84 | | business association, trade organization or chamber of commerce shall |
---|
85 | 85 | | have more than one representative serving as a member of the |
---|
86 | 86 | | commission. Not more than two representatives of the Kansas Irish |
---|
87 | 87 | | community shall serve on the commission and, if more than one such |
---|
88 | 88 | | representative is appointed to serve, such representatives shall not be |
---|
89 | 89 | | members of the same political party. |
---|
90 | 90 | | (c) (1) Legislative members shall serve for a term corresponding to |
---|
91 | 91 | | the two-year biennial legislative session in which they are appointed to the |
---|
92 | 92 | | council and remain members of the legislature to retain membership on the |
---|
93 | 93 | | council. Vacancies of legislative members shall be filled for the unexpired |
---|
94 | 94 | | portion of the term in the same manner as the original appointment. The |
---|
95 | 95 | | appointing authority for a legislative member may remove a member and |
---|
96 | 96 | | substitute such member with another appointee at any time. Legislative |
---|
97 | 97 | | members may be reappointed. |
---|
98 | 98 | | (2) All nonlegislative members shall serve a term of three years. |
---|
99 | 99 | | Vacancies of nonlegislative members shall be filled for the unexpired |
---|
100 | 100 | | portion of the term in the same manner as the original appointment. The |
---|
101 | 101 | | appointing authority for the nonlegislative member may remove a member |
---|
102 | 102 | | and substitute such member with another appointee at any time. |
---|
103 | 103 | | Nonlegislative members may be reappointed. |
---|
104 | 104 | | (d) Members of the commission attending meetings of such |
---|
105 | 105 | | commission or attending a subcommittee meeting thereof authorized by |
---|
106 | 106 | | such commission shall be paid compensation, subsistence allowances, |
---|
107 | 107 | | mileage and other expenses as provided in K.S.A. 75-3223, and |
---|
108 | 108 | | amendments thereto, for each day or part thereof in which such member |
---|
109 | 109 | | attended a meeting authorized by the commission. Members shall be |
---|
110 | 110 | | reimbursed for other necessary and reasonable expenses actually incurred |
---|
111 | 111 | | in the performance of the member's official duties. A members' |
---|
112 | 112 | | compensation and expenses incurred from the attendance at meetings of |
---|
113 | 113 | | the commission and any administrative expenses of the commission shall |
---|
114 | 114 | | be paid from any account of the state general fund of the department of |
---|
115 | 115 | | commerce as designated by the secretary of commerce. |
---|
116 | 116 | | (e) The commission shall hold meetings at least once each quarter. |
---|
117 | 117 | | Meetings shall be held in Topeka, Kansas, and at the call of the |

161 | 161 | | chairperson. |
---|
162 | 162 | | (f) A majority of the members of the commission shall constitute a |
---|
163 | 163 | | quorum for the transaction of the business of the commission. |
---|
164 | 164 | | (g) The chairperson of the house of representatives standing |
---|
165 | 165 | | committee on commerce, labor and economic development shall serve as |
---|
166 | 166 | | the chairperson of the council when first organized and for the ensuing two |
---|
167 | 167 | | years. The chairperson of the senate standing committee on commerce |
---|
168 | 168 | | shall serve as the chairperson of the council for the next succeeding two |
---|
169 | 169 | | years, and thereafter, the office of chairperson shall continue to alternate |
---|
170 | 170 | | between the chambers. |
---|
171 | 171 | | (h) The chairperson may appoint from among the commission |
---|
172 | 172 | | members subcommittees and subcommittee chairpersons. |
---|
173 | 173 | | (i) The commission shall keep records of all proceedings, which shall |
---|
174 | 174 | | be public and open to inspection. |
---|
175 | 175 | | (j) The staff of the office of revisor of statutes, the legislative research |
---|
176 | 176 | | department and the division of legislative administrative services shall |
---|
177 | 177 | | provide such assistance as may be requested by the chairperson. |
---|
178 | 178 | | Sec. 2. (a) The purpose of the Kansas-Ireland trade commission shall |
---|
179 | 179 | | be to advance, promote and encourage business and other mutually |
---|
180 | 180 | | beneficial activities between Kansas and Ireland, including: |
---|
181 | 181 | | (1) Bilateral trade and investment; |
---|
182 | 182 | | (2) joint action on policy issues of mutual interest; |
---|
183 | 183 | | (3) business and academic exchanges; |
---|
184 | 184 | | (4) mutual economic support; |
---|
185 | 185 | | (5) mutual investment in respective infrastructure; and |
---|
186 | 186 | | (6) other opportunities for mutual benefit and economic growth as |
---|
187 | 187 | | identified by the commission. |
---|
188 | 188 | | (b) The commission shall report findings, activities, results and |
---|
189 | 189 | | recommendations concerning subsection (a) to the governor and the |
---|
190 | 190 | | legislature within one year of the commission's initial meeting and by |
---|
191 | 191 | | February 1 of each succeeding year for the activities of the preceding |
---|
192 | 192 | | calendar year. The report shall be in writing and may include |
---|
193 | 193 | | recommendations or proposed legislation as deemed appropriate by the |
---|
194 | 194 | | commission to effectuate the commission's purpose. |
---|
195 | 195 | | (c) The Kansas-Ireland trade commission shall be authorized to raise |
---|
196 | 196 | | funds to carry out the purposes of the commission. Such funds may be |
---|
197 | 197 | | raised through direct solicitation or other fundraising events, either alone |
---|
198 | 198 | | or with other groups, and accept gifts, grants and bequests from |
---|
199 | 199 | | individuals, corporations, foundations, governmental agencies and public |
---|
200 | 200 | | and private organizations and institutions. All such funds, gifts, grants or |
---|
201 | 201 | | bequests received pursuant to this section shall be deposited in the Kansas- |
---|
202 | 202 | | Ireland trade commission fund established in section 4, and amendments |
---|
203 | 203 | | thereto, and all expenditures from such fund shall be for the purposes of |

247 | 247 | | the commission and upon the majority vote of the commission. |
---|
248 | 248 | | Sec. 3. (a) There is hereby established in the state treasury the |
---|
249 | 249 | | Kansas-Ireland trade commission fund which shall be administered by the |
---|
250 | 250 | | chairperson of the Kansas-Ireland trade commission or the chairperson's |
---|
251 | 251 | | designee. At the request of the chairperson, the secretary of commerce or |
---|
252 | 252 | | the secretary's designee shall serve as the designee of the chairperson with |
---|
253 | 253 | | respect to administration of the fund. All moneys received from any |
---|
254 | 254 | | private donation, gift, grant or bequest made to the commission for the |
---|
255 | 255 | | purposes of this act shall be remitted to the state treasurer in accordance |
---|
256 | 256 | | with the provisions of K.S.A. 75-4215, and amendments thereto. Upon |
---|
257 | 257 | | receipt of each such remittance, the state treasurer shall deposit the entire |
---|
258 | 258 | | amount in the state treasury to the credit of the Kansas-Ireland trade |
---|
259 | 259 | | commission fund. All expenditures from the Kansas-Ireland trade |
---|
260 | 260 | | commission fund shall be for furthering the purposes of the Kansas-Ireland |
---|
261 | 261 | | trade commission upon a majority vote of the commission and in |
---|
262 | 262 | | accordance with appropriation acts upon warrants of the director of |
---|
263 | 263 | | accounts and reports issued pursuant to vouchers approved by the |
---|
264 | 264 | | chairperson of the Kansas-Ireland trade commission or the chairperson's |
---|
265 | 265 | | designee. |
---|
266 | 266 | | (b) On or before the 10 |
---|
267 | 267 | | th |
---|
268 | 268 | | of each month, the director of accounts and |
---|
269 | 269 | | reports shall transfer from the state general fund to the Kansas-Ireland |
---|
270 | 270 | | trade commission fund interest earnings based on: |
---|
271 | 271 | | (1) The average daily balance of moneys in the Kansas-Ireland trade |
---|
272 | 272 | | commission fund for the preceding month; and |
---|
273 | 273 | | (2) the net earnings rate for the pooled money investment portfolio |
---|
274 | 274 | | for the preceding month. |
---|
275 | 275 | | Sec. 4. This act shall take effect and be in force from and after its |
---|
276 | 276 | | publication in the statute book. |
